Understanding the Water Dispenser Compressor
The compressor is the heart of your water dispenser’s cooling system, responsible for circulating refrigerant to maintain cold water temperatures. When it malfunctions, you may notice warm water, unusual noises, or the unit not working at all. Knowing how the compressor functions is the first step in diagnosing issues and determining whether a DIY repair is feasible.
How the Compressor Works
The compressor compresses refrigerant gas, raising its pressure and temperature before sending it to the condenser. The refrigerant then cools down, absorbing heat from the water in the dispenser. This cycle ensures your water stays chilled. If the compressor fails, the cooling process stops, leading to lukewarm water output.

Common Compressor Issues
Compressors can fail due to several reasons, including electrical faults, refrigerant leaks, or mechanical wear. Some signs of trouble include:
- Unusual noises: Clicking, buzzing, or humming sounds may indicate a failing compressor.
- Warm water output: If the water isn’t cooling, the compressor might not be circulating refrigerant properly.
- Overheating: A hot compressor that shuts off frequently could be overworking or lacking proper ventilation.

Diagnosing the Problem
Start by observing your dispenser’s symptoms. Is the compressor running but not cooling? Does it make strange noises or fail to start? Unplug the unit and inspect the compressor, located at the back or bottom of the dispenser. Check for visible damage, loose wires, or signs of overheating. If the issue seems minor, like a clogged condenser coil, cleaning it might resolve the problem.
Tools Needed for Diagnosis
To diagnose compressor issues, you’ll need:
- A multimeter to test electrical connections
- A screwdriver set for accessing the compressor
- A vacuum or brush for cleaning dust and debris
When to Seek Professional Help
If the compressor has a refrigerant leak or internal mechanical failure, DIY repair becomes challenging. Refrigerant handling requires specialized equipment and certifications due to environmental regulations. Safety Precautions for DIY Repairs
Working on a water dispenser compressor involves electrical components and potentially hazardous refrigerants. Always unplug the unit before starting any repair. Avoid touching exposed wires, and ensure proper ventilation if cleaning chemicals are used. If you’re unsure about any step, consult a professional to avoid injury or further damage to the unit.
Step-by-Step Guide to Basic Compressor Repairs
For minor compressor-related issues, such as dirty coils or loose connections, you can attempt repairs at home. This section provides a clear, step-by-step process to address common problems, ensuring your water dispenser runs smoothly.
Cleaning the Condenser Coils
Dust and debris on the condenser coils can cause the compressor to overheat or work inefficiently. To clean the coils:
- Unplug the dispenser and locate the coils (usually at the back or bottom).
- Use a vacuum or soft brush to remove dust and debris.
- Ensure proper airflow around the unit to prevent future buildup.
Regular cleaning can extend the compressor’s lifespan and improve cooling efficiency.
Checking Electrical Connections
Loose or faulty electrical connections can prevent the compressor from starting. Use a multimeter to test the voltage at the compressor terminals. If the readings are inconsistent, tighten any loose connections or replace damaged wires. Be cautious and ensure the unit is unplugged during this process. Testing the Compressor Relay
The compressor relay controls the power supply to the compressor. A faulty relay can prevent the compressor from starting. Remove the relay (typically a small box near the compressor), shake it gently, and listen for rattling sounds, which indicate a malfunction. Replace the relay if necessary, ensuring compatibility with your dispenser model.

Routine Maintenance Tips
- Clean the drip tray and nozzles: Prevent mold and bacterial growth by cleaning these areas weekly.
- Check for leaks: Inspect water lines and connections regularly to avoid water damage.
- Ensure proper ventilation: Place the dispenser in a well-ventilated area to prevent compressor overheating.

FAQs
What are the signs of a failing water dispenser compressor?
A failing compressor may cause warm water output, unusual noises like buzzing or clicking, or the unit not starting. These symptoms suggest issues with the compressor or its electrical components, requiring diagnosis and repair.
Can I fix a water dispenser compressor without professional help?
Minor issues like dirty condenser coils or loose connections can be fixed with basic tools and knowledge. However, complex problems like refrigerant leaks or internal compressor failure typically require professional assistance.
How often should I clean my water dispenser’s condenser coils?
Cleaning the condenser coils every six months is recommended to prevent dust buildup, which can cause the compressor to overheat. Regular cleaning improves efficiency and extends the unit’s lifespan.
Why is my water dispenser not cooling properly?
If your dispenser isn’t cooling, the compressor may be malfunctioning due to dirty coils, electrical issues, or refrigerant problems. Start by cleaning the coils and checking connections, and consult a professional if the issue persists.
How can I prevent water dispenser compressor issues?
Regular maintenance, such as cleaning coils, checking for leaks, and ensuring proper ventilation, can prevent compressor issues. Scheduling periodic professional maintenance also helps catch problems early.
